Article 58(2b) of constitution 1973 is about:

  • A. Power of President to dismiss Army Chief
  • B. Power of President to dissolve Provincial Assemblies
  • C. Power of President to dissolve National Assembly
  • D. Power of President to dissolve Senate

Explanation

Article 58(2)(b), before its repeal, empowered the President to dissolve the National Assembly if constitutional conditions were considered to exist. It did not authorise dissolution of the Senate or provincial assemblies.
